白癜风症状 http://pf.39.net/bdfyy/qsnbdf/190311/6947166.html
什么是MQ?
MQ,是一种跨进程的通信机制,用于上下游传递消息。
在互联网架构中,MQ是一种非常常见的上下游“逻辑解耦+物理解耦”的消息通信服务。
使用了MQ之后,消息发送上游只需要依赖MQ,不用依赖其他服务。
MQ的应用场景
异步解耦
用户注册成功需要发送短信和邮箱,如何是在同步,那么用户需要等待的时间就会很长,如果加入了Mq,那么注册成功到数据库后立即返回结果,短信通知和邮箱通知就不需要太多的去